The occupation of the historic center of the University of Athens by a group of anarchists – who are demonstrating against the “Type C” maximum security prison facilities among others – continues for a third day. Anarchists have also reportedly occupied the mayor officers in Nea Smyrini and Xanthe, as have the local SYRIZA offices in Patra.

A group of academics has arranged to protest against the continued occupation of the Rectorate at 11am and issued a statement explaining that their demands “are irrelevant to any academic issues” and that this “unacceptable action harms the public university as a whole” and claim that they have “taken all necessary actions, verbally and in writing, in order to solve the problem”.

About 100 academics and university employees gathered outside the under-occupation Rectorate and were pushed away by a group of anarchists, with shouting and slogans. The police did not intervene.

Meanwhile, anarchist groups have called for a demonstration outside the Propylaea at 6pm, which will then be followed be a motorcade to the Ministry of Justice. The anarchists who are occupying the Rectorate issued a statement explaining that they have carried out the symbolic action in support of the demands of imprisoned hunger strikers. Their demands include:

  • The abolition of “anti-terrorism” legislation, particularly laws on terrorist and criminal organizations
  • The abolition of special repressive laws
  • The abolition of “Type C” maximums security prisons
  • The delimitation of the use and processing of DNA as evidence
  • The immediate release of Savvas Xiros, who is 98% disabled
  • The immediate release of family relatives of Conspiracy of Fire Cells members

The public prosecutor has requested from the police authorities to implement the necessary legal actions regarding the occupation. A similar order was issued verbally on Monday, when the University Rector Mr. Dimopoulos expressed his desire for an intervention to end the occupation.

After a preliminary investigation, the public prosecutor estimated that a number of crimes warranting police intervention were being carried out and has informed the police.
